iT邦幫忙

0

WSUS 更新失敗處理方式

  • 分享至 

  • xImage

小弟公司目前會對WSUS狀態顯示失敗的部份做處理,處理方式是手動去下載失敗的PATCH,再一台台去安裝,想請問有經驗的各位,都是如何處理更新狀態為失敗的Client ?

圖片
  直播研討會
圖片
{{ item.channelVendor }} {{ item.webinarstarted }} |
{{ formatDate(item.duration) }}
直播中
6
antiryan
iT邦新手 5 級 ‧ 2010-03-10 10:59:20
最佳解答

更新失敗我大概都用下列方法解決

1.檢查服務 auto update 及 BITS 有沒有正常啟動,登錄檔是否正確指向WSUS

2.重新註冊DLL檔 (將此資料夾中的檔案全部刪除C:\WINDOWS\SoftwareDistribution\Download)

按一下 [開始],再按一下 [執行],在 [開啟] 方塊中輸入 cmd,然後按一下 [確定]。
於命令提示字元中,依序輸入以下指令並按下Enter

regsvr32 wuweb.dll
regsvr32 wuapi.dll
regsvr32 wucltui.dll
regsvr32 wuaueng.dll
regsvr32 wups.dll
regsvr32 wups2.dll
net stop wuauserv
net start wuauserv
net stop bits
net start bits
net stop w32time
net start w32time
net stop msiserver
net start msiserver

執行 wuauclt.exe /detectnow

3.觀查 c:\windows\Windowsupdate.log 的錯誤代碼,再去微軟查KB吧...@@

lalelee iT邦新手 4 級 ‧ 2010-03-10 11:20:09 檢舉

不好意思 我問題沒說清楚, 我想知道WSUS上列出更新失敗的Client, 是不是代表他曾經有幾支PATCH 因為某些原因沒安裝成功,這幾支PATCH如果我想要重新讓Client去安裝的話,除了手動下載然後去User那邊安裝之外,可以讓WSUS重新再派給Client 一次嗎?

2
winnt2000
iT邦新手 3 級 ‧ 2010-03-11 11:50:37

首先要先看 Client 再WSUS 的錯誤紀錄為何? 通常電腦有登錄在 WSUS 裡的,都是 Path 的問題,要慢慢看WSUS上發生更新錯誤的紀錄,以便排除。
再來就是看沒有出現在WSUS上的電腦問題,這時就要到 Client 電腦上去看位於 c:\windows\Windowsupdate.log 的錯誤,然後再上微軟查 KB

2
詹哥
iT邦新手 4 級 ‧ 2010-10-26 11:28:26

若是在WSUS上面就看得到Client安裝某個patch失敗,表示WSUS與這台Client之間的溝通都正常。
這個安裝失敗的patch其實已經被下載到這台Client硬碟裡,這次安裝失敗,等到下次排程還是會安裝這個patch(因為已經在本機端此patch尚未安裝成功的訊息並未回報給WSUS),
但還是會失敗,因為通常安裝失敗是這台Client其他的因素導致,一定要到Client端排除,這不是WSUS可以處理的,且WSUS並沒有手動派送軟體的功能。

我要發表回答

立即登入回答